Discriminating
The act of making unjust distinctions between people based on the groups, classes, or other categories to which they belong or are perceived to belong.
Right-to-Sue Letter
A document issued by a government agency, such as the Equal Employment Opportunity Commission, granting an individual permission to file a lawsuit in court.
Equal Employment Opportunity Commission
A federal agency responsible for enforcing laws that make it illegal to discriminate against a job applicant or an employee because of the person's race, color, religion, sex, national origin, age, disability, or genetic information.
Bona Fide Occupational Qualification
An employment practice that allows for consideration of traits or characteristics that are normally considered discrimination if they are genuinely necessary to the normal operation of a particular business.
